Men's Basketball Comes up Short to UW-Platteville

EAU CLAIRE, Wis. (Blugolds.com) - Despite keeping the game close in the opening half, the UW-Eau Claire men's basketball team had a tough time in the second half and fell 64-45 to UW-Platteville at Zorn Arena today.

While the Pioneers opened the game with a 9-2 run to get up by seven points less than three minutes into the contest, the Blugolds came on strong over the next 11 minutes. In that span, the Blugolds used a 22-8 run to build a seven point lead of their own.

To close the half, the teams went back and forth and found themselves tied at 28 apiece at halftime.

Jordan Petersen (So.-Strum, Wis./Eleva-Strum) opened the second half with a free throw to give the Blugolds a lead but the Pioneers outscored the Blugolds by 20 points the rest of the half (36-16). With just over nine minutes to play, Platteville had built a 10-point advantage and while Eau Claire got within six points three minutes later, the Pioneers ended the game on a 14-1 run for the 19-point win.

Marcus Ruh (So.-Green Bay, Wis./Bay Port) had 15 points to lead Eau Claire. He scored 13 points in the first half alone but cooled off in the second half. James Pfitzinger (Jr.-West St. Paul, Minn./Academy Of Holy Angels/St. Norbert) led the Blugolds with five rebounds while adding nine points.

The Blugolds were outrebounded 37-25, including 10-4 on the offensive glass, and committed 17 turnovers to Platteville's 13. Off the turnovers, Platteville outscored the Blugolds 19-12 and had 10 second-chance points while Eau Claire had none.

Eau Claire falls to 9-12 overall and 3-9 in the WIAC. Platteville improves to 13-8 on the season and 6-6 in the conference.

The Blugolds will play their final home game of the regular season Wednesday when UW-Stevens Point comes to town. Tipoff is scheduled for 7 p.m.
